R.O.H.A.N.2 on CROSS is a single player and multiplayer role playing game with a fantasy theme. It received neutral reviews from players.

  • Engaging gameplay with smooth leveling initially and exciting MMORPG elements, appealing to nostalgia from the original Rohan PC version.
  • Good graphics and skill animations compared to other mobile MMORPGs, delivering a visually pleasant experience.
  • Afk farming and offline hunting features appreciated by players with limited time, providing convenience in progression.
  • Severe server instability and overcapacity issues cause extremely long login queues and frequent connection errors, preventing many players from accessing the game.
  • The game is heavily pay-to-win, with many core features like marketplace access and item trading locked behind a costly premium subscription, frustrating free-to-play users.
  • Widespread bot and multi-account abuse leads to unfair gameplay, server congestion, and poor management response, greatly diminishing player experience.

  • gameplay
    16 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The gameplay is generally praised for its engaging mechanics, immersive experience, and nostalgic elements, particularly the offline hunting feature. However, many users express frustration with paywalls restricting core features, slow progression, server issues, bugs, and a lack of innovation compared to similar games. Overall, while some enjoy the fast-paced and exciting gameplay, others find it time-consuming, costly, and disappointing.

    • “Rohan 2 kicks off with fast-paced, exciting gameplay that really pulls you in.”
    • “The core gameplay is engaging, and it brings back some great memories from the original.”
    • “I like the game mechanics especially the offline hunting.”
    • “This game is so frustrating to play because of paywall mechanics!”
    • “Basic gameplay features such as character skills and attack speed are locked behind a paywall!”
    • “Help hunting is not working properly and gameplay is progressing very slowly. I hoped to earn from this game but it's too time-consuming and boring.”
  • grinding
    8 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    Grinding in the game is often tedious and marred by frequent freezes and server capacity issues, exacerbated by rampant bot farming that blocks real players. The heavy reliance on auto grinding and paywalls for trading makes progression frustrating, though some players appreciate the availability of freebies and AFK farming options. Overall, grinding is seen as monotonous and unfriendly to free-to-play users.

    • “Servers are always 'at capacity,' but it's full of bots farming nonstop while real players wait outside.”
    • “Like seriously, locking the trading system behind a paywall with boring grinding makes this game really unfriendly for free-to-play players.”
    • “The game is full auto 24/7 grinding or donating, which diminishes the gameplay experience.”
